Linlithgow, Scotland, United Kingdom Hybrid / WFH Options
iO Associates - UK/EU
the job poster from iO Associates - UK/EU Senior Recruitment Consultant at iO Associates - Embedded Systems, Electronics & C++ Engineers Exciting Opportunity: Senior Embedded SoftwareEngineer We are working with a pioneering client at the forefront of innovation in the telecoms and technology space. They are seeking a … talented Senior Embedded SoftwareEngineer to join their growing R&D team. If you're passionate about cutting-edge solutions and thrive in dynamic, collaborative environments, this could be the perfect role for you! The Role Exciting Opportunity: Senior Embedded SoftwareEngineer We are working with … a pioneering client at the forefront of innovation in the telecoms and technology space. They are seeking a talented Senior Embedded SoftwareEngineer to join their growing R&D team. If you're passionate about cutting-edge solutions and thrive in dynamic, collaborative environments, this could be the More ❯
On-site 4+ days/week Role Type: Contract – Initial 6 months+ Our client, an established aerospace engineering consultancy firm, require an experienced C++ SoftwareEngineer to join their multi-disciplined team and software community. This role will provide you with the opportunity to work with innovating … cutting-edge embedded software in a state-of-the-art air warfare domain. ** Please note we can only consider sole UK Nationals (no dual nationalities) ** What the role of the C++ SoftwareEngineer entails: Some of the main duties of the C++ SoftwareEngineer will … include: Develop embedded software, using RTOSs such as VxWorks or embedded Linux Deploy software to multi-core or distributed hardware platforms Work alongside firmware and hardware engineers to develop working embedded solutions Use C++ and other scripting languages Work to airborne software design standard RTCA 178C and More ❯
IOT SoftwareEngineer – Edinburgh Are you a softwareengineer with a passion for connecting embedded systems to the cloud? This is a rare opportunity to join a fast-moving, R&D-driven business building next-generation IoT solutions with real-world impact across multiple global industries. … is a hands-on role that spans cloud architecture, Python development, embedded integration, and light GUI work. You’ll work alongside talented engineers across software, hardware, and systems to bring reliable and innovative technology to life. Key Responsibilities for the IOT SoftwareEngineer job: Build and maintain … systems Ensure system performance through automated testing and monitoring Collaborate with cross-functional teams in a structured Agile environment Ideal Experience for the IOT SoftwareEngineer job: Strong Python development in production environments Hands-on experience with Azure cloud services Basic to moderate embedded C experience Familiarity with More ❯
Livingston, Scotland, United Kingdom Hybrid / WFH Options
JR United Kingdom
Social network you want to login/join with: Senior Embedded Linux SoftwareEngineer, livingston col-narrow-left Client: Singular Recruitment Location: livingston,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Views: 3 Posted: 31.05.2025 Expiry Date: 15.07.2025 col-wide Job Description … Senior Embedded Linux SoftwareEngineer An industry leading technology developer has raised an immediate requirement for an experienced Senior Embedded Linux SoftwareEngineer to join their multi-award winning R&D team. In this role you’ll develop highly performant Embedded Linux systems for new products … deliver in a fast paced and busy environment, and enjoy working on leading edge embedded systems. Responsibilities for the role of Senior Embedded Linux SoftwareEngineer will include: Design and test device driver and application specific software on Linux systems. Debugging of system level issues and collaboration More ❯
Embedded SoftwareEngineer Livingston Are you an experienced Embedded SoftwareEngineer? with a passion for innovation and customer-centric solutions? Do you thrive in a collaborative environment where your expertise and skills can drive success? If so, we have an exciting opportunity for you to join … our Product Development Team as an Embedded SoftwareEngineer! About Us: CAME are an international company manufacturing a range of specialist security products, primarily Video entry systems and Gate automation. We deal directly with trade professionals and distributors in the UK and provide industry leading training, sales and … and their communities. Role Overview: You will work within the Product Development team supporting the Product Development Manager in the successful implementation of embedded software and working with the wider business to ensure embedded software activities meet current company and customer requirements and explore future trends, in order More ❯
Embedded SoftwareEngineer Livingston Are you an experienced Embedded SoftwareEngineer? with a passion for innovation and customer-centric solutions? Do you thrive in a collaborative environment where your expertise and skills can drive success? If so, we have an exciting opportunity for you to join … our Product Development Team as an Embedded SoftwareEngineer! About Us: CAME are an international company manufacturing a range of specialist security products, primarily Video entry systems and Gate automation. We deal directly with trade professionals and distributors in the UK and provide industry leading training, sales and … and their communities. Role Overview: You will work within the Product Development team supporting the Product Development Manager in the successful implementation of embedded software and working with the wider business to ensure embedded software activities meet current company and customer requirements and explore future trends, in order More ❯
A market-leading organisation is looking to add a Senior Embedded SoftwareEngineer to its growing R&D team in Livingston, Midlothian. This company develop state-of-the-art complex products and are sold all over the world. They are market leaders in their industry and are growing … year on year. Due to growth, they are looking to add an additional Senior Embedded SoftwareEngineer to their team. As a Senior Embedded SoftwareEngineer, you will be responsible for working on the full product lifecycle of software for embedded systems, from concept through … development of high-performance, real-time embedded products. You will have some leadership responsibility and will direct the workload of graduate and junior embedded software engineers. The Senior Embedded SoftwareEngineer must have: Degree in Computer Science or Electronics 6+ years of experience in software development More ❯
Senior C++ SoftwareEngineer – UML Modelling Location: Edinburgh Clearance Required: SC cleared Type: Contract IR35 Status: Inside or Working Model: Office-based Overview We are seeking an experienced C++ SoftwareEngineer to support a high-profile defence and aerospace programme involving real-time embedded software development. You will be joining a well-established software engineering team contributing to critical radar systems and complex platform capabilities. This role offers the opportunity to work on cutting-edge projects, applying modern software engineering practices and modelling techniques within a collaborative, multi-disciplinary environment. Key Responsibilities … Develop and maintain embedded software using C++ within a UML-based modelling environment (e.g. IBM Rhapsody) Support full software development lifecycle activities — from design and implementation to integration and verification Collaborate with systems and hardware engineers to deploy software to multi-core or distributed embedded platforms Adhere More ❯
Livingston, Scotland, United Kingdom Hybrid / WFH Options
JR United Kingdom
Contract Embedded SoftwareEngineer, Livingston Client: [Client details not provided] Location: Livingston, United Kingdom Job Category: Other EU work permit required: Yes Job Views: 1 Posted: 25.05.2025 Expiry Date: 09.07.2025 Job Description: New Contract Embedded SoftwareEngineer - Verification/Testing 3-month contract - inside IR35 (potential … extensions) Hybrid working - 2-3 days onsite in Livingston, Scotland Focus on embedded software, testing, and verification A leading R&D organization seeks a capable Embedded SoftwareEngineer to assist with embedded C software programming (full lifecycle development), emphasizing testing and verification setup and execution. The … contract duration is 3 months with potential extensions. Skill requirements: Proficiency in embedded C software/firmware programming Experience with Linux and Windows Embedded software testing and verification expertise Immediate start. Collaboration with a large software team. Must be able to work onsite in Livingston, Scotland, at More ❯
Linlithgow, Scotland, United Kingdom Hybrid / WFH Options
Rise Technical
Senior Embedded SoftwareEngineer Linlithgow (Hybrid - 2 days per week in office) Very Competitive Salary + 5% Pension + 32 days holiday + Performance Bonus + Share Incentive Plan + Healthcare Scheme + Income Protection + Life Assurance + Flexible Working Hours + Sponsorship available Excellent opportunity for … an Embedded Softwareengineer looking to join a stock market listed business, renowned for their supportive culture and award winning training opportunities. This company are a well-established, international and industry leading Networking Solutions specialist that develops, manufactures, and supports complex and innovative products for a range of … telecoms and network providers. In this role you will work alongside product owners to turn high level system requirements into software features. You will complete the full development lifecycle for embedded software through to integration and testing. You will also be responsible for debugging of system level issues. More ❯
Linlithgow, West Lothian, Scotland, United Kingdom Hybrid / WFH Options
Rise Technical Recruitment Limited
Senior Embedded SoftwareEngineer Linlithgow (Hybrid - 2 days per week in office) Very Competitive Salary + 5% Pension + 32 days holiday + Performance Bonus + Share Incentive Plan + Healthcare Scheme + Income Protection + Life Assurance + Flexible Working Hours + Sponsorship available Excellent opportunity for … an Embedded Softwareengineer looking to join a stock market listed business, renowned for their supportive culture and award winning training opportunities. This company are a well-established, international and industry leading Networking Solutions specialist that develops, manufactures, and supports complex and innovative products for a range of … telecoms and network providers. In this role you will work alongside product owners to turn high level system requirements into software features. You will complete the full development lifecycle for embedded software through to integration and testing. You will also be responsible for debugging of system level issues. More ❯
Livingston, West Lothian, United Kingdom Hybrid / WFH Options
Plexus Malaysia Sdn Bhd
Senior Embedded SoftwareEngineer page is loaded Senior Embedded SoftwareEngineer Apply locations Livingston, United Kingdom time type Full time posted on Posted 6 Days Ago job requisition id R032230 Be You - Our people create our best Plexus. Ingrained in our culture of inclusion is the … experts who partner with our customers to bring their products to life through inspired innovation and world-class customer service. As a Senior Embedded SoftwareEngineer at Plexus, you will be part of a team developing embedded software for products across a wide range of industries and … looking for problem solvers, critical thinkers, and strong communicators who are excited to work on products that improve our world. RESPONSIBILITIES Create high-quality software as a part of a cross-discipline project team Develop engineering/product concepts that are innovative, high quality, and cost appropriate Engage in More ❯
Livingston, West Lothian, United Kingdom Hybrid / WFH Options
Octagon Group
New Contract Embedded SoftwareEngineer - Verification/Testing 3 month contract - inside IR35 (potential extensions) Hybrid working - 2-3 days onsite in Livingston, Scotland £50 - £55 per hour Role focus: Embedded software, software testing & verification A leading R&D organisation are seeking a capable Embedded SoftwareEngineer to assist with Embedded C software programming (full life-cycle development), with an emphasis on testing/verification set up and execution. This is a 3 month contract with possible extensions. Skill requirements: Embedded C software/firmware programming. Linux and Windows. Embedded software testing and verification. Immediate start. Working with a large software team. Must be able to work onsite in Livingston, Scotland at least 3 days per week. Apply here to begin this application process. More ❯
East Calder, West Lothian, United Kingdom Hybrid / WFH Options
Octagon Group
New Contract Embedded SoftwareEngineer - Verification/Testing 3 month contract - inside IR35 (potential extensions) Hybrid working - 2-3 days onsite in Livingston, Scotland 50 - 55 per hour Role focus: Embedded software, software testing & verification A leading R&D organisation are seeking a capable Embedded SoftwareEngineer to assist with Embedded C software programming (full life-cycle development), with an emphasis on testing/verification set up and execution. This is a 3 month contract with possible extensions. Skill requirements: Embedded C software/firmware programming. Linux and Windows. Embedded software testing and verification. Immediate start. Working with a large software team. Must be able to work onsite in Livingston, Scotland at least 3 days per week. Apply here to begin this application process. More ❯
Linlithgow, Scotland, United Kingdom Hybrid / WFH Options
JR United Kingdom
Social network you want to login/join with: Senior Embedded SoftwareEngineer, Linlithgow Client: Location: Linlithgow, United Kingdom Job Category: Other EU work permit required: Yes Job Views: 5 Posted: 05.05.2025 Expiry Date: 19.06.2025 Job Description: Senior Embedded SoftwareEngineer Location: Linlithgow (Hybrid - 2 days … Performance Bonus, Share Incentive Plan, Healthcare Scheme, Income Protection, Life Assurance, Flexible Working Hours, Sponsorship available This is an excellent opportunity for an Embedded Softwareengineer to join a stock market listed business renowned for their supportive culture and award-winning training opportunities. The company is a well … and innovative products for telecoms and network providers. In this role, you will collaborate with product owners to translate high-level system requirements into software features, manage the full development lifecycle for embedded software, including integration and testing, and debug system-level issues. The ideal candidate will have More ❯
this agile team is developing tools to transform how RNA is discovered and analysed. As the company scales, it’s looking for a Bioinformatic SoftwareEngineer to lead the build-out of cloud infrastructure and analysis pipelines critical to its technology platform. This is an opportunity to join … challenges in biology and data science, where your ideas and engineering skills will have a direct impact on product development and scientific discovery. Bioinformatic SoftwareEngineer responsibilities Design, develop, optimise, and maintain cloud computing environments for bioinformatic data processing. Build scalable, well-documented data analysis pipelines for long … read RNA sequencing workflows. Develop and implement logging, reporting, and data archiving systems to support reproducible research. Lead software engineering best practices, including testing, version control, deployment, and documentation. Generate visualisations and reports to communicate key findings from complex transcriptomic datasets. Collaborate closely with biologists, data scientists, and product More ❯
Bathgate, Scotland, United Kingdom Hybrid / WFH Options
Plexus Corp
experts who partner with our customers to bring their products to life through inspired innovation and world-class customer service. As a Senior Embedded SoftwareEngineer at Plexus, you will be part of a team developing embedded software for products across a wide range of industries and … looking for problem solvers, critical thinkers, and strong communicators who are excited to work on products that improve our world. Responsibilities Create high-quality software as a part of a cross-discipline project team Develop engineering/product concepts that are innovative, high quality, and cost appropriate Engage in … for engineers within your team Ideal Qualifications Bachelor's degree or higher in relevant field. Five (5) years of relevant experience (product development, embedded software development). Strong programming skills (modern C++, C) Knowledge of other languages (C#, Python, Bash) Strong design skills (OO, abstraction) Unit testing experience Linux More ❯
Full Job Description We are currently seeking a SoftwareEngineer with expertise using Object Oriented Programming Languages, such as C#, Java, etc, to join an exciting SaaS business that is entering a phase of growth and product redevelopment. Having established a strong presence in their industry over the … past few years, this company is now looking for a SoftwareEngineer to play a pivotal role in achieving their ambitious plans. This position will place a significant emphasis on code reviews, mentoring junior staff. About Our Client: Our client is a software solutions company renowned for … its analytics platform, which is used by companies worldwide. They are a small but rapidly expanding organisation, predominantly composed of Software Developers with varying levels of experience. Quality and intuitiveness are at the core of their software development philosophy, offering a technically challenging environment for Developers. An overview More ❯
Social network you want to login/join with: SoftwareEngineer (Embedded systems), Livingston Client: Head Resourcing Location: Livingston, United Kingdom Job Category: Other - EU work permit required: Yes Job Views: 4 Posted: 31.05.2025 Expiry Date: 15.07.2025 Job Description: SoftwareEngineer (Embedded Systems) Chinese/English … Entry to Mid-Level Are you ready to shape the future of mobile security? An innovative, award-winning tech client is looking for a SoftwareEngineer with a passion for embedded systems and mobile security. This is an exciting opportunity to work on cutting-edge technology, researching how More ❯
C++ SoftwareEngineer (12 month contract) Edinburgh (onsite role) Initial 12 month contract £65ph (Inside IR35) Are you interested in developing real-time embedded software for one of the most cutting-edge defence and aerospace projects in the UK? If you like the sound of developing software for the European Common Radar System (ECRS), then we would like to hear from you! We are looking for experienced C++ Software Engineers to join our well established software community as the Radar programmes grow and enter a crucial phase, developing complex functionality. What you’ll do … as a C++ SoftwareEngineer: Utilise your skills in UML modelling and C++ to develop new capabilities and maintain existing features within an IBM Engineering Rhapsody modelling environment Work alongside systems and hardware engineers to deploy software to multi-core or distributed hardware platforms. Work to airborne More ❯
Linlithgow, Scotland, United Kingdom Hybrid / WFH Options
iO Associates - UK/EU
Exciting Opportunity: Senior Embedded SoftwareEngineer We are working with a pioneering client at the forefront of innovation in the telecoms and technology space. They are seeking a talented Senior Embedded SoftwareEngineer to join their growing R&D team. If you're passionate about cutting … be the perfect role for you! The Role This is a unique chance to work with a highly skilled, multidisciplinary team, designing and developing software for market-leading test and measurement products. You'll contribute to delivering solutions that meet the latest telecom standards, focusing on precise timing synchronization. … Your Responsibilities End-to-end embedded software development: from requirements analysis to integration and testing. Collaborate with product owners to turn high-level requirements into innovative software solutions. Work alongside hardware engineers and high-level software developers to optimize system interfaces. Deliver projects on time, maintaining exceptional More ❯
Social network you want to login/join with: C++ SoftwareEngineer (12 month contract), Livingston Client: CBSbutler Location: Livingston, United Kingdom Job Category: Other EU work permit required: Yes Job Views: 2 Posted: 10.06.2025 Expiry Date: 25.07.2025 Job Description: C++ SoftwareEngineer (12 month contract … Location: Edinburgh (onsite role) Initial 12 month contract Are you interested in developing real-time embedded software for a cutting-edge defence and aerospace project in the UK? If you are excited about developing software for the European Common Radar System (ECRS), we want to hear from you … We are seeking experienced C++ Software Engineers to join our established software community as the Radar programmes grow and enter a crucial phase, developing complex functionalities. Responsibilities include: Utilising UML modelling and C++ to develop new capabilities and maintain existing features within an IBM Engineering Rhapsody environment. Collaborating More ❯
Linlithgow, Scotland, United Kingdom Hybrid / WFH Options
ZipRecruiter
Job Description Senior Embedded SoftwareEngineer - Linlithgow (Hybrid - 2 days in office per week) - Very Competitive Salary We offer a comprehensive package including a 5% pension, 32 days holiday, performance bonus, share incentive plan, healthcare scheme, income protection, life assurance, flexible working hours, and sponsorship opportunities. This is … an excellent opportunity for an Embedded SoftwareEngineer to join a publicly listed company known for its supportive culture and award-winning training programs. The company is a well-established, international leader in Networking Solutions, developing and supporting complex products for telecom and network providers. Responsibilities Develop and … maintain embedded software throughout the full lifecycle, including integration and testing. Collaborate with product owners to convert high-level system requirements into functional software features. Debug system-level issues to ensure optimal performance. Requirements Strong commercial experience in embedded software development using C and C++. Experience with More ❯
Job Title: Java Developer/SoftwareEngineer Location: Edinburgh (4 days per week on-site) Experience Level: 3–8 Years Employment Type: Full-Time About the Role We are seeking a highly motivated Java Developer/SoftwareEngineer to join our dynamic team in Edinburgh . … The ideal candidate will have 3 to 8 years of professional experience in software development, with strong Java programming skills and hands-on knowledge of MS SQL Server and Azure DevOps. This role requires on-site presence four days a week. Key Responsibilities Identify and resolve syntax and semantic … and managing pull requests (PRs) Support regression, integration, and load testing activities for remediated applications Collaborate with cross-functional teams to ensure high-quality software delivery Required Skills & Experience Proficiency in Java programming (core and advanced) Solid experience with MS SQL Server Familiarity with Azure DevOps for version control More ❯
Social network you want to login/join with: Senior Java SoftwareEngineer, livingston col-narrow-left Client: Net Talent Location: livingston,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Views: 2 Posted: 31.05.2025 Expiry Date: 15.07.2025 col-wide Job Description: Net … a well-known technology business based in Edinburgh who are looking to grow their hugely successful engineering team and are looking for a Senior SoftwareEngineer in the Java space to work on customer facing applications and systems. There is a huge focus on innovation with some major More ❯